Abstract
The ability to quantitatively as well as qualitatively determine amino acid residues from protein/peptide sequencing would provide an important tool for the study of proteins, which up to recently has not been utilized.1 Edman clearly noted this; and was surprised so little emphasis was placed on the quantitative aspects of sequencing when so much additional information could be obtained by its realization.2 The method to be described attempts to fulfill this intention by having a technical ease which facilitates reproducibility and by incorporating a simple, sensitive, accurate system for quantitation; thus not only protein chemists but anyone dealing with proteins could avail themselves of the potential of quantitative sequencing. In addition the method has the flexibility to effectively treat a broad scope of sequencing problems such as rapidly deblocking and sequencing pyroglutamyl polypeptides and preventing material losses during extractive procedures (without special carriers).
